The NE5534ADG is a precision operational amplifier designed for audio applications. It provides high gain, low noise, and wide bandwidth characteristics. The op-amp operates by amplifying the voltage difference between its non-inverting and inverting inputs. It is capable of driving headphones, speakers, or other audio devices with low distortion.
The NE5534ADG is commonly used in various audio-related applications, including: 1. Hi-Fi audio systems 2. Professional audio equipment 3. Audio mixers and consoles 4. Musical instrument amplifiers 5. Audio signal processing circuits 6. Active filters and equalizers

Q: What is NE5534ADG? A: NE5534ADG is a high-performance operational amplifier (op-amp) commonly used in audio applications.
Q: What is the voltage supply range for NE5534ADG? A: The voltage supply range for NE5534ADG is typically ±5V to ±18V.
Q: What is the input offset voltage of NE5534ADG? A: The input offset voltage of NE5534ADG is typically 0.5mV.
Q: Can NE5534ADG be used as a voltage follower? A: Yes, NE5534ADG can be used as a voltage follower due to its high input impedance and low output impedance.
Q: What is the gain bandwidth product of NE5534ADG? A: The gain bandwidth product of NE5534ADG is typically 10 MHz.
Q: Is NE5534ADG suitable for audio signal amplification? A: Yes, NE5534ADG is well-suited for audio signal amplification due to its low noise and distortion characteristics.
Q: Can NE5534ADG be used in single-supply applications? A: Yes, NE5534ADG can be used in single-supply applications by biasing the inputs at half the supply voltage.
Q: What is the maximum output current of NE5534ADG? A: The maximum output current of NE5534ADG is typically 38 mA.
